No New Cases in Fort McMurray, Three Active in Community

There continues to be no new cases of COVID-19 in Fort McMurray.

Dr. Deena Hinshaw, Alberta’s Chief Medical Officer of Health, announced on Monday 47 new cases across the province – none of which in the RMWB.

This puts the provincial total at 6,300.

The number of active cases in Fort McMurray remains at three, while 19 others have already recovered.

The only two reported cases in the rural areas have also recovered.

These 21 individuals are among the 4,659 in Alberta who no longer have the virus. This represents nearly 74 per cent of cases.

Meanwhile, two more individuals have passed away from COVID-19 – putting the death toll at 117.

None of the deaths have been in the RMWB.
